Grupo Frontera swaps party mode for poignant tribute in “Se Me Sale” visual
Grupo Frontera’s new visual for “Se Me Sale” casts a spotlight on young cancer survivor Perlita, whom the band honored after meeting her during her treatment. The norteño-cumbia group uses the video to infuse emotion into their signature sound, normally tilted toward the festive.
Visually paired with their earlier single “Falta Por Llorar,” the clip navigates subtle shifts in mood while the band juxtaposes joyful rhythm with personal storytelling.

Grupo Frontera swaps nostalgia for quiet risks on heartbreak-stung new album
Grupo Frontera’s latest album, Lo Que Me Falta Por Llorar, treats heartbreak as both muse and map, guiding listeners through the less glamorous corridors of emotional reckoning. The band experiments with unfamiliar sounds and partners, trading predictability for quiet risks.
Still anchored in their identity, they sidestep nostalgia in favor of measured evolution—no phoenix from the ashes, just a worn heart beating slightly off tempo.
